Solution for What is 28 percent of 1341:

28 percent *1341 =

(28:100)*1341 =

(28*1341):100 =

37548:100 = 375.48

Now we have: 28 percent of 1341 = 375.48

Question: What is 28 percent of 1341?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: Our output value is 1341.

Step 2: We represent the unknown value with {x}.

Step 3: From step 1 above,{1341}={100\%}.

Step 4: Similarly, {x}={28\%}.

Step 5: This results in a pair of simple equations:

{1341}={100\%}(1).

{x}={28\%}(2).

Step 6: By dividing equation 1 by equation 2 and noting that both the RHS (right hand side) of both
equations have the same unit (%); we have

\frac{1341}{x}=\frac{100\%}{28\%}

Step 7: Again, the reciprocal of both sides gives

\frac{x}{1341}=\frac{28}{100}

\Rightarrow{x} = {375.48}

Therefore, {28\%} of {1341} is {375.48}
